Decio Lira Asked: 2010-10-15 18:49:10 +0800 CST2010-10-15 18:49:10 +0800 CST 2010-10-15 18:49:10 +0800 CST 如何启动设置了“Always On Top”的应用程序? 772 有几个应用程序在我每次使用时都会标记为“始终在最前面”,所以我想知道是否有一种方法可以自动将它们设置为这样,无论我以何种方式启动它们(菜单、shell、gnome-做)? gnome application-development window-manager 4 个回答 Voted enzotib 2010-10-15T21:55:25+08:002010-10-15T21:55:25+08:00 有一个更通用的解决方案,使用兼容 EWMH/NetWM 的 X 窗口管理器(包括所有常用的 wm)。 解决方案涉及wmctrl应用程序的使用(在wmctrl包中找到)。 您可以设置“顶部”属性 wmctrl -r "window title" -b add,above 但是,还有一些工作要使该过程自动化。 Best Answer frabjous 2010-10-15T19:04:27+08:002010-10-15T19:04:27+08:00 如果您使用 Compiz,您可以进入 CompizConfig 设置管理器,并启用 Windows 规则插件,然后class=Gnome-terminal在“Above”下添加类似的内容,以使所有 Gnome 终端窗口保持在顶部。(如果不明显,您可以单击 + 按钮并使用抓取功能找出各种应用程序的类名称。) Ubuntu 16.10 确保安装compiz-plugin. rahul_bhise 2017-04-22T01:22:16+08:002017-04-22T01:22:16+08:00 有两种方法可以实现这一点。 此方法是永久性的: 安装 Compiz,然后安装 compiz-plugin。然后进入 CompizConfig 设置管理器,启用“窗口管理”中的“Windows 规则”插件。然后转到“上方”行并按其前面的添加按钮,然后单击“抓取”按钮,然后单击您想要“始终在顶部”的应用程序窗口。按确定。 此方法是临时的: 按Alt+ Tab,然后按T。 JanC 2010-10-15T19:01:49+08:002010-10-15T19:01:49+08:00 您可以使用Devil's Pie(Ubuntu 软件包)之类的东西。 请参阅有关如何使用 Compiz 执行此操作的 frabjous 答案。
有一个更通用的解决方案,使用兼容 EWMH/NetWM 的 X 窗口管理器(包括所有常用的 wm)。
解决方案涉及
wmctrl
应用程序的使用(在wmctrl
包中找到)。您可以设置“顶部”属性
但是,还有一些工作要使该过程自动化。
如果您使用 Compiz,您可以进入 CompizConfig 设置管理器,并启用 Windows 规则插件,然后
class=Gnome-terminal
在“Above”下添加类似的内容,以使所有 Gnome 终端窗口保持在顶部。(如果不明显,您可以单击 + 按钮并使用抓取功能找出各种应用程序的类名称。)Ubuntu 16.10
确保安装
compiz-plugin
.有两种方法可以实现这一点。
此方法是永久性的:
安装 Compiz,然后安装 compiz-plugin。然后进入 CompizConfig 设置管理器,启用“窗口管理”中的“Windows 规则”插件。然后转到“上方”行并按其前面的添加按钮,然后单击“抓取”按钮,然后单击您想要“始终在顶部”的应用程序窗口。按确定。
此方法是临时的:
按Alt+ Tab,然后按T。
您可以使用Devil's Pie(Ubuntu 软件包)之类的东西。
请参阅有关如何使用 Compiz 执行此操作的 frabjous 答案。